Current Treynor Ratio Value

The current Treynor Ratio of 0.6425 places Banestes at strong return per unit of systematic risk. Banestes has been well compensated for the market risk it carries.

Treynor Ratio

 = 

ER[a] - RFR

BETA

 = 
0.6425
ER[a] = Expected return on investing in Banestes
BETA = Beta coefficient between Banestes and the market
RFR = Risk Free Rate of return. Typically T-Bill Rate
